坤記大廈 Edifício Kuan Kei
坤記大廈 Edifício Kuan Kei is a building in Macau which is located on 羅憲新街 Rua de Tomás da Rosa. 坤記大廈 Edifício Kuan Kei is situated nearby to St. Mark’s Church, Macau, as well as near the place of worship 雀仔園福德祠 Templo Foc Tac Chi do Bairro da Horta da Mitra.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Ruins of St. Paul
Photo: Bahnfrend,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Ruins of Saint Paul's are the remnants of a 17th-century Catholic religious complex in Santo António, Macau. They include what was originally St. Paul's College and the Church of St. Ruins of St. Paul is situated 460 metres northwest of 坤記大廈 Edifício Kuan Kei.

Grand Beach
Quarter
Photo: Alexander Savin, CC BY 2.0.
Praia Grande Bay or Nam Van, officially known as Ou Mun, is a bay in Macau. Located on the east side of the Macau Peninsula, it served as the chief promenade in Macau.
